import logging
from typing import (
Any,
Collection,
Dict,
List,
Mapping,
MutableMapping,
NoReturn,
Optional,
Sequence,
Tuple,
Union,
)
logger: logging.Logger
tracer: logging.Logger
class Connection(object):
headers: Dict[str, str]
use_ssl: bool
http_compress: bool
scheme: str
hostname: str
port: Optional[int]
host: str
url_prefix: str
timeout: Optional[Union[float, int]]
meta_header: bool
def __init__(
self,
host: str = ...,
port: Optional[int] = ...,
use_ssl: bool = ...,
url_prefix: str = ...,
timeout: Optional[Union[float, int]] = ...,
headers: Optional[Mapping[str, str]] = ...,
http_compress: Optional[bool] = ...,
cloud_id: Optional[str] = ...,
api_key: Optional[Union[Tuple[str, str], List[str], str]] = ...,
opaque_id: Optional[str] = ...,
meta_header: bool = ...,
**kwargs: Any
) -> None: ...
def __repr__(self) -> str: ...
def __eq__(self, other: object) -> bool: ...
def __hash__(self) -> int: ...
def _gzip_compress(self, body: bytes) -> bytes: ...
def _raise_warnings(self, warning_headers: Sequence[str]) -> None: ...
def _pretty_json(self, data: Any) -> str: ...
def _log_trace(
self,
method: Any,
path: Any,
body: Any,
status_code: Any,
response: Any,
duration: Any,
) -> None: ...
def perform_request(
self,
method: str,
url: str,
params: Optional[MutableMapping[str, Any]] = ...,
body: Optional[bytes] = ...,
timeout: Optional[Union[int, float]] = ...,
ignore: Collection[int] = ...,
headers: Optional[MutableMapping[str, str]] = ...,
) -> Tuple[int, Mapping[str, str], str]: ...
def log_request_success(
self,
method: str,
full_url: str,
path: str,
body: Optional[bytes],
status_code: int,
response: str,
duration: float,
) -> None: ...
def log_request_fail(
self,
method: str,
full_url: str,
path: str,
body: Optional[bytes],
duration: float,
status_code: Optional[int] = ...,
response: Optional[str] = ...,
exception: Optional[Exception] = ...,
) -> None: ...
def _raise_error(self, status_code: int, raw_data: str) -> NoReturn: ...
def _get_default_user_agent(self) -> str: ...
def _get_api_key_header_val(self, api_key: Any) -> str: ...
